University of Rhode Island is a Public institution with a campus in Kingston, Rhode Island. The institution is approved to offer nursing programs by the Rhode Island Board of Nursing. The Kingston, Rhode Island campus for University of Rhode Island is located in a Suburb setting, see the map below. Total enrollment for all degrees including nursing programs is 17,473. The student-to-faculty ratio is 17-to-1. In-state tuition and fees were $15,880, while out-of-state tuition and fees were $34,362 for the most recent reporting period.

Nursing Programs

  •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N)
  • RN to Bachelor of Science in Nursing (RN to BSN)
  • Master of Science in Nursing (MSN)
  • RN to Master of Science in Nursing (RN to MSN)
  • Doctor of Nursing Practice (DNP)
  • Doctor of Philosophy in Nursing (PhD)
  • Adult Gerontology Nurse Practitioner (Postgraduate Certificate)
  • Family Nurse Practitioner (Postgraduate Certificate)
  •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ner (Postgraduate Certificate)
